Michael Oliver (cardiologist)

Michael Francis Oliver (1925–2015) was a British cardiologist who served as president of the Royal College of Physicians of Edinburgh for the period 1985 to 1988. He made major advances in identifying the causes of heart disease.

The Michael Oliver Theatre, at Glasgow University, is named in his honour. Provided by Wikipedia
